From Britain to the world
America was formed in 1970 by Dewey Bunnell, Gerry Beckley, and Dan Peak. The three are all children of US Air Force servicemen who were stationed in the United Kingdom, where they met during their high school years. Bunnell, Beckley, and Peak started making music together in high school, writing original material and performing at the local scene. They named their trio America to clearly distinguish themselves as Americans, and not Britons trying to sound like Americans. After graduation in 1970, they quickly landed a record deal with Warner Bros. Records and were able to release their self-titled debut album in 1971. The album included the carrier single and band’s biggest hit, "A Horse with No Name". The release quickly propelled America to international stardom as the album easily achieved platinum certification and peaked 9th on US charts. In 1972, America released their second album, ‘Homecoming’. With hits songs like "Ventura Highway" and "Only in Your Heart", the album was yet another success and achieved gold certification, cementing the band firmly in the music industry.
Multiple recordings and awards
By 2019, America had already released more than 30 albums, which include studio albums, live performance captures, greatest hits compilations, bootlegs, and holiday specials. America is a recipient of multiple awards and nominations. In 1973, they won a Grammy for Best New Artist. They were also nominated for Best Pop Vocal Group the same year. In 2006, they were inducted into the Vocal Group Hall of Fame, and in 2012, received their star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ame. America’s musical style leans on folk rock. Their sound’s formula consists of acoustic guitar arrangements and vocal harmonies, delivered by catchy melodies at light to moderate tempos.
